Most frequently, the joints of the hand, hip, and knee are affected, especially in the elderly patients. In our study, we evaluated 27 femoral heads, examining the histopathological changes that occurred in the articular cartilage, subchondral bone, and perisynovial soft tissues. At the level of the articular cartilage, there were observed a reduction in thickness, deformation of the articular surface, degradation of the cartilaginous matrix, the occurrence of fissures or fractures in the cartilaginous piece, a reduction in the number of chondrocytes, and changes in their morphology. In the subchondral bone, a rarefaction of the bone trabeculae and a reduction in their thickness were observed, along with an increase in the size of the alveolar cavities. These changes were accompanied by the formation of cystic cavities, non-homogeneous hypertrophy of the subchondral bone plate as a response to the reduction in thickness and change of the articular cartilage structure, or the reduction in the thickness of the subchondral bone plate. The trabecular bone exhibited an atrophic endosteum, absence of bone remodeling processes, cracks or even fractures in the trabecular bone. Likewise, we observed rare ectopic osteogenesis processes, either endochondral or desmal ones, forming osteophytes. The synovium and perisynovial connective tissue contained immune cells, vascular endothelial cells, fibroblasts, adipocytes, and other mesenchymal-derived stromal cells. The immunohistochemical study highlighted the presence of T-lymphocytes, B-lymphocytes, and macrophages, cells capable of synthesizing and releasing matrix metalloproteinases that are involved in the degradation of the articular cartilage. This virus, a member of the Coronaviridae family, shows ~80% genomic similarity to SARS-CoV and ~50% genomic similarity to Middle East respiratory syndrome coronavirus (MERS-CoV). The spike (S) protein plays an essential role in the pathogenesis of the virus, as it facilitates its entry into host cells by binding to the angiotensin-converting enzyme 2 (ACE2) receptor. In addition to the respiratory system damage, SARS-CoV-2 infection causes a variety of gastrointestinal (GI), neurological, cardiovascular (CV), ocular, renal, etc. clinical manifestations. Neurological complications, such as anosmia, ague, headache, encephalitis and cerebrovascular events, were frequently observed, being attributed to both direct viral invasion and a very strong systemic inflammatory response. GI symptoms such as diarrhea, nausea and vomiting are common and may occur independently of respiratory symptoms, and the presence of viral ribonucleic acid (RNA) detected in fecal samples suggests possible fecal-oral transmission. The CV system is affected by myocardial damage, inflammation and coagulation disorders, with an increased risk of thromboembolic events. At the ocular level, the virus was identified in ocular secretions, and conjunctivitis, uveitis and episcleritis were observed in about 11% of patients. Renal involvement, manifested by acute kidney injury, was detected in 0.5-7% of cases. The main objective was to establish the impact of histological activity in assessing treatment response and therapy guidance. Biopsy samples were assessed in two different stages of the disease course - before introduction of biological therapy and during follow-up (6-12 months later). Clinical, biochemical and endoscopic parameters were simultaneously gathered. By univariate analysis, presence of lymphoid aggregates, mucin depletion and ulcerations had a strong association with treatment response. IBD diagnosis >5 years and previous biological therapy were the most susceptible to treatment non-response. Nancy Index (NI) >1 is highly accurate, sensitive and specific in defining treatment responders. In addition to NI, high histological burden (mucin depletion, lymphoid aggregates and ulcerations) seems to predict treatment response in biological therapy-treated patients. Instead of a stringent \"histological remission\" goal, histological improvement of individual parameters might be a more reasonable goal, avoiding the risk of overtreatment. It comprises 0.5% of all extranodal lymphomas and 1-2% of all primary cardiac tumors, while the most commonly reported subtype is di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L). The tumor is more common in immunocompromised patients compared with those who are immunocompetent. Modern imaging methods now allow for earlier detection of these tumors, despite their variable clinical manifestation, which is often a cause of misdiagnosis. We present an autopsy case of undiagnosed PCL in an immunocompetent 72-year-old man, where postmortem examination revealed massive tumor infiltration of the right-sided heart chambers extending to the left ventricle. Histological analysis showed microscopic tumor infiltration within the left atrium as well. A diagnosis of DLBCL of non-germinal subtype was made based on immunohistochemistry.</p>","PeriodicalId":520773,"journal":{"name":"Romanian journal of morphology and embryology = Revue roumaine de morphologie et embryologie","volume":"66 1","pages":"245-250"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2025-01-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C12236290/pdf/","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"144096843","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

This prospective study histopathologically analyzes the placentas obtained from 34 pregnant obese women studied between October 2016 and May 2020. The 10 cases of term placentas from obese pregnancies with GDM and the 12 cases with PE were examined by the Hematoxylin-Eosin (HE), Masson's trichrome (MT) and Periodic Acid-Schiff-Hematoxylin (PAS-H) classical stainings, and by the immunohistochemical evaluation and compared to placentae from uncomplicated term obese pregnancies (12 cases). We did not meet placental histopathological (HP) abnormalities that we could classify as characteristic only for the state of obese pregnancy, but we did find placental changes associated with PE and GDM, in the context of obese pregnancy. In the case of association with PE, there were common lesions, manifested by intra- and perivillous fibrinoid deposition, calcification, and placental infarction area, to which were added numerous syncytial knots. In the case of obese pregnancy associated with GDM, we found, in addition to common placental lesions of obesity, intravillositary vascular edema and in the terminal villi appearing chorangiosis. This study revealed a number of HP changes that occur in maternal obesity, even in uncomplicated obese pregnancies. A characteristic of obese pregnancies associated with PE was the presence of numerous syncytial knots, and in obese pregnancies associated with GDM, the most common HP lesion was placental chorangiosis. It is a congenital heart disease than can associate heterogeneous structural defects and nonspecific clinical features, which can often present a challenging therapeutic management. In this article, there are presented diagnostic methods and treatment options for right ventricle hypoplasia (RVH) according to clinical features, patients age and associated structural heart defects. RVH has a different prognosis in accordance with the severity of the heart defects and the patient’s age at which the diagnosis is established. Thus, isolated forms of RVH generally present mild structural and functional defects that can be associated with the onset of symptoms in adolescence or even in adulthood. In these cases, atrial septal defect closure with or without superior cavo-pulmonary anastomosis can be the only procedures needed to correct the hemodynamic abnormalities and relief the symptomatology. Patients with severe form of RVH associated with complex cardiac malformations and onset of the symptoms in the neonatal period require prompt intervention and necessitate palliative procedures. In the long term, these patients could need multiple reinterventions. The family physician should be aware of the cardiac origin of isolated symptoms or clinical signs, such as exertional dyspnea or clubbing fingers, and send the patient for pediatric cardiological evaluation.","PeriodicalId":520773,"journal":{"name":"Romanian journal of morphology and embryology = Revue roumaine de morphologie et embryologie","volume":" ","pages":"49-53"},"PeriodicalIF":1.0,"publicationDate":"2022-01-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pub/pmc/oa_pdf/04/8c/RJME-63-1-49.PMC9593115.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"33452182","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

We have performed a 3-year retrospective study of patients with JNA surgically treated within the third ENT Department of Prof. Dr. Dorin Hociotă Institute of Phonoaudiology and Functional ENT Surgery, Bucharest, Romania. In all the cases, the patients were investigated both clinically and through medical imaging before surgery and all tumors were embolized. Our study comprised of eight cases, of which seven were solved by endoscopic endonasal approach and one case was treated through a combined endonasal–external approach. JNA should always be managed through a multidisciplinary team (MDT) approach in centers with adequate experience, to gain favorable results.","PeriodicalId":520773,"journal":{"name":"Romanian journal of morphology and embryology = Revue roumaine de morphologie et embryologie","volume":" ","pages":"105-111"},"PeriodicalIF":1.0,"publicationDate":"2022-01-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pub/pmc/oa_pdf/25/be/RJME-63-1-105.PMC9593122.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"33449600","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Hormonal dependence of EEC, in relation to biomolecular mechanisms involved in tumor progression, such as angiogenesis and cell proliferation, are aspects that can contribute to improving the prognosis of patients. We analyzed the immunoexpression of markers addressed to steroid hormone receptors [estrogen receptor (ER), progesterone receptor (PR)], angiogenesis [cluster of differentiation (CD)105∕endoglin] and cell proliferation (Ki-67) in 50 EECs related to the histopathological prognostic criteria of the lesions. In this study, the ER and PR scores were higher in low grade and early stages EEC, the statistical aspects being variable. The CD105 microvessel density and the Ki-67 proliferation index were superior in high grade and advanced stages EEC, the statistical aspects being significant or at the limit of significance. The ER∕PR and CD105∕Ki-67 immunomarker groups indicated a positive linear intragroup relation and a negative linear intergroup relation, suggesting the presence of synergistic and antagonistic molecular mechanisms of tumor endometrial control that can be used to stratify patients for targeted therapy.</p>","PeriodicalId":520773,"journal":{"name":"Romanian journal of morphology and embryology = Revue roumaine de morphologie et embryologie","volume":" ","pages":"113-120"},"PeriodicalIF":1.0,"publicationDate":"2022-01-01","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"https://ftp.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pub/pmc/oa_pdf/49/ca/RJME-63-1-113.PMC9593126.pdf","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"33449601","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"OA","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

We performed an analysis to demonstrate the molecular changes that occur in endometriosis synthetic progestin-treated patients, hoping to sketch a possible pathophysiological pathway that will help us to better understand and treat this debilitating disease. We conducted a prospective study that included a group of 40 women, evaluated in our hospital between 2020-2021. We evaluated immunohistochemical tissue expression of estrogen receptor (ER), progesterone receptor (PR), B-cell lymphoma 2 (Bcl-2) protein, Ki-67, and serum levels of osteopontin (OPN) and v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) in patients with ovarian endometrioma with and without progestin treatment. Our study revealed that Desogestrel treatment increases OPN serum levels, PR and Bcl-2 tissue expression and reduces VEGF serum levels and Ki-67 tissue expression. The results we have obtained are very interesting because the serum levels of OPN seem to be more influenced by progestin treatment, than by endometriosis itself. Two human eyes, from 92- and 64-year-old donors, were genotyped for the expression of CFH-related 1 (CFHR1) and CFH-related 3 (CFHR3) genes. De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) was extracted and analyzed for concentration and purity with a spectrophotometer, at 260 nm. The results showed a DNA concentration of 469.17 ng∕μL in the aged retina and of 399.20 ng∕μL in the younger one. Through polymerase chain reaction (PCR) genotyping, the DNA CFHR1 and CFHR3 were visible as bands of 175 bp and 181 bp. Immunohistochemistry by immunofluorescence method was used with a panel of specific antibodies for CFH, CFHR1, CFHR3 and GFAP, a marker for Müller cells. All the samples were examined, and images captured using confocal microscopy. In the younger retina, CFH was localized in the inner plexiform layer and below the outer nuclear layer, while in the aged retina, it was found in the photoreceptors. CFH was also detected in the choriocapillaris and within the end-feet of the Müller cells. Our controls showed autofluorescence of the retinal pigment epithelium shedding light on a false positive CFH immunostaining of this layer. GFAP immunoreactivity highlighted an increased gliosis within the aged retina. CFHR3 signal was found in the microglia, while CFHR1 was detected in the choriocapillaris.
